O.C.G.A. § 27-2-20.1 (2019)
Required participation in Saltwater Information Program

It shall be unlawful for any person required to obtain a fishing license as provided in Code Section 27-2-1 to fish in the salt waters of this state without participating in the Saltwater Information Program. Participation in such program shall require the completion of a screening questionnaire prior to obtaining a free Georgia salt water fishing endorsement and the possession of such endorsement or other evidence of participation while salt water fishing.
History
(Code 1981, § 27-2-20.1, enacted by Ga. L. 2012, p. 739, § 2/HB 869.)
